Spicy Mexican Torte Recipe

Ingredients

  • 1 pound chorizo sausage, casings removed and crumbled
  • 1 cup chopped onion
  • 2 cloves garlic, finely chopped
  • 1 (4 ounce) can chopped green chile peppers, drained
  • 8 (10 inch) flour tortillas
  • 2 cups shredded Pepper Jack cheese, divided
  • 1 (16 ounce) can refried beans, divided
  • 1 (7 ounce) jar roasted red peppers, drained

Directions

  1. In a large skillet or frying pan, cook chorizo, onion and garlic over medium heat. Cook, stirring occasionally, until sausage is done. Drain off grease, stir in chilies and set aside.
  2. Preheat o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C). Lightly grease a 10 inch pie plate.
  3. Place 2 tortillas in pie plate. Spread half of the sausage mixture over tortillas. Sprinkle with half of the cheese. Place 2 tortillas on top of cheese. Spread with beans. Place 2 tortillas on beans and place peppers on tortillas. Place 2 tortillas on top of peppers. Spread with remaining sausage mixture. Sprinkle with remaining cheese.
  4. Cover and bake in preheated oven for 40 minutes. Uncover and bake 15 minutes more, or until cheese is melted and center is hot. Cool 10 minutes before cutting.
